使用MyBatis-Plus自动生成Mapper接口及其相关的XML文件是一个高效且常见的做法。以下是详细的步骤和示例代码,指导你如何完成这一任务: 1. 确定MyBatis-Plus版本和配置环境 首先,你需要在你的项目中引入MyBatis-Plus的依赖。以下是一个Maven项目的示例pom.xml配置: xml <dependency> <groupId>com.bao...
1 <?xml version="1.0" encoding="UTF-8"?> 2 <!DOCTYPE generatorConfiguration 3 PUBLIC "-//mybatis.org//DTD MyBatis Generator Configuration 1.0//EN" 4 "http://mybatis.org/dtd/mybatis-generator-config_1_0.dtd"> 5 6 <generatorConfiguration> 7 <!-- 引入数据库连接配置 --> 8 <propert...
新建一个项目(我是基于spring boot的) spring boot版本:2.0.3.RELEASE pom.xml <dependency><groupId>org.springframework.boot</groupId><artifactId>spring-boot-starter-web</artifactId></dependency><dependency><groupId>mysql</groupId><artifactId>mysql-connector-java</artifactId><scope>runtime</scope>...
在如何使用中,可以看到XML中有如下一段配置: <beanclass="org.mybatis.spring.mapper.MapperScannerConfigurer"><propertyname="basePackage"value="com.merchant.activity.**.dao"/><propertyname="sqlSessionFactoryBeanName"value="sqlSessionFactory"/></bean> 这段的配置作用就是扫描我们的Mapper或者Dao的入口。
使用mybatis-generator能够自动生成数据库表对应的dao、map、mapper文件。 1、需要两个包:mysql-connector-java-5.1.26.jar mybatis-generator-core-1.3.1.jar 2、在generator-config.xml中写配置信息 <generatorConfiguration> <!-- classPathEntry:数据库的JDBC驱动--> ...
Mybatis-Plus自动生成代码(可多表批量生成),全套生成Entity、Service、ServiceImpl、Mapper、Mapper.xml、Controller,并集成lombok、swagger 操作说明 先在MyBatisGeneratorUtil类中配置数据库连接信息和需要生成的表 直接运行启动类或者测试类中的方法 生成之后文件在项目根目录文件夹中 Apache License Version 2.0, January...
Mybatis-Plus自动生成代码(可多表批量生成),全套生成Entity、Service、ServiceImpl、Mapper、Mapper.xml、Controller,并集成lombok、swagger 软件架构 软件架构说明 安装教程 xxxx xxxx xxxx 使用说明 xxxx xxxx xxxx 参与贡献 Fork 本仓库 新建Feat_xxx 分支 提交代码 新建Pull Request 特技 使用Readme_XXX.md 来支持...
java后端+mybatis-plus自动生成+xmlmapper模板+新增修改 用mybatis-plus的自动生成器,我们一般只用到entity和mapperXML,其他mapper接口和service类都要自己写。 可以下载之后,根据自己表生成mapperXML,然后用全局替换来修改一些细节。 上传者:Tough1128时间:2023-04-17 ...
1、maven项目中pom.xml中导入下面的依赖 <plugin> <groupId>org.mybatis.generator</groupId> <artifactId>mybatis-generator-maven-plugin</artifactId> <version>1.3.2</version> <configuration> <verbose>true</verbose> <overwrite>true</overwrite> ...
sqlBean.setTransactionFactory(newSpringManagedTransactionFactory());try{//注意:!!!这个如果写的有sql,须有该配置,try cach以下,打开不捕获异常的化,没sql会报错sqlBean.setMapperLocations(newPathMatchingResourcePatternResolver() .getResources("classpath:/mapper/**/*.xml")); }...